What Makes an Effective Annual Work Plan PPT?
A logical and well-communicated annual work plan ppt isn't about being flashy; it's about clearly defining your "Goals, Path, Resources, and Risks". You can build a comprehensive framework using these five essential elements:
- Background & Objectives: A retrospective of the previous year and core goals for the current year (ensure these are quantified using the SMART goals principle).
- KPI Decomposition: Break down your Key Performance Indicators into quarterly or monthly targets to clarify focus areas for each module.
- Strategic Roadmap & Timeline: Mark key milestones and project delivery dates to visualize the path forward.
- Key Projects & Action Plans: Define specific initiatives for core projects and assign clear responsibilities.
- Resources & Risks: Outline the necessary manpower, materials, or budget required, along with potential risks and contingency plans.
And the focus of your annual work plan ppt should shift depending on who is in the room:
- Reporting to Executives: Keep it concise and data-driven. Highlight high-level goals, ROI, and resource requirements.
- Sharing with the Team: Make it detailed and actionable. Focus on clear divisions of labor, specific deadlines, and execution details.
- Startups & Small Teams: Balance strategy with agility. The style should be creative and flexible, perhaps incorporating industry trends and innovative ideas.
- Large Enterprises: Stay formal and rigorous. Ensure the presentation aligns with the corporate VI (Visual Identity) and internal standardized templates.

Pro Tips: Making Your Annual Work Plan PPT Clearer and More Compelling
- Visualize Data, Don't Just List It: Use structured charts instead of bullet-heavy text blocks. If it's a metric breakdown or a percentage, show it with a chart. This simplifies complex logic and makes data digestible at a glance.
- The "One Core Message" Rule: Don't overcrowd your slides. Each slide in your annual work plan ppt should focus on one core idea, broken into 2-4 key points. Keep text to 3-5 lines, use short sentences, and bold your most important keywords.
- Maintain Visual Harmony: Keep your color palette limited to three main colors. Choose clean, legible fonts (like Arial or Helvetica) and ensure your icon styles are consistent (e.g., all linear or all solid) for a professional, comfortable viewing experience.
- Use Icons as Visual Cues: Reduce the "reading cost" for your audience. For example, use a folder icon for "Resource Support" and a shield icon for "Risk Mitigation." This makes your PPT more intuitive and gives it a high-end design feel.
- Use "Conclusion-Style" Headers: Make your presentation narrative-driven. Instead of a generic header like "Q2 Plan," use a conclusion-based title like "Q2 Focus: Launching 3 Brand Campaigns." Use arrows and timelines to connect ideas so your audience can effortlessly follow your train of thought.
